Program Description

The Sheridan Pharmacy Technician program presents innovative delivery methods to suit many learning styles. Courses are delivered through a combination of traditional in-class lectures, practical hands-on labs and online and hybrid courses. Case studies, individual and group assignments, discussions, student presentations, bell-ringer circuits, critical reflections and e-journals are only a few examples of the ways that students demonstrate their evolving competencies. Things you'll learn to do : Read and interpret drug orders. Process prescriptions using industry software. Complete third-party (insurance) billing. Prepare, package, label, and dispense medications. Perform sterile and non-sterile compounding. Think critically and identify problems pertaining to drug therapy.

Study and Work in Canada

Full-time undergraduate and post-graduate international students can work anywhere on or off campus without a work permit. The rules around the number of hours a student will be allowed to work may vary based on the country the student chooses to study in. International students are typically able to work up to 20 hours a week.
